Rotary aquaculture feeding buoy
By designing a rotary aquaculture feeding buoy, which uses an electric telescopic rod and a dual-head motor to disperse feed, the problem of fish colliding with each other during feeding is solved, achieving uniform feeding and automated control, extending the buoy's lifespan and saving energy.

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of aquaculture technology, and in particular to a rotating aquaculture feeding buoy. Background Technology
[0002] A buoy is a navigational aid that floats on the water surface. It is anchored in a designated location to mark the extent of a waterway, indicate shoals, obstructions to navigation, or indicate a specific purpose. Buoys are the most numerous and widely used navigational aids, and some buoys are also frequently used in the aquaculture industry.
[0003] Chinese Patent Publication No. CN208181356U discloses a buoy for aquaculture, comprising a buoy shell with a cavity inside. A protruding post is located at the center of the top of the buoy shell, into which a feed hose is inserted. The bottom of the feed hose passes through the buoy shell and connects to a sphere. A storage cavity is located inside the sphere, and a ceramic layer is fixed to the inner wall of the storage cavity. The surface of the protruding post is threaded, and a weight is connected to the protruding post via the threads. The weight is connected to one or more connecting ropes, each of which passes through a float and connects to the sphere. Each connecting rope is connected to a support block via one or more springs. The bottom of the buoy shell is fixed... A metal layer and a magnetic layer are fixed to the top of the sphere, with the metal layer and the magnetic layer aligned and located in the gap between the springs. This utility model has a simple structure, high buoy strength, and is not easily damaged. It can feed fish, making it more practical. It is not easily blown away by the wind. The above-mentioned existing technical solutions have the following shortcomings: Since the buoy generates airflow through spring compression to avoid feed blockage, and because the release position is relatively concentrated and the feeding range is small, fish will collide with each other during the feeding process, causing damage, which will also lead to damage to the buoy. Therefore, it is necessary to design a rotating aquaculture feeding buoy to solve the above problems. Utility Model Content
[0004] The purpose of this invention is to provide a rotating aquaculture feeding buoy to solve the problem mentioned in the background art where concentrated feeding causes damage to fry during feeding.
[0005] To achieve the above objectives, this utility model provides the following technical solution: a rotary aquaculture feeding buoy, comprising a feeding buoy body, an installation frame mounted on the outer side of the feeding buoy body, and an anti-collision sleeve mounted on the top of the installation frame. Anti-collision protrusions are evenly installed on the outer side of the anti-collision sleeve. A feeding box and an installation groove are respectively installed at both ends of the feeding buoy body. Through holes are evenly arranged inside the installation groove. A rotating shaft is installed inside the installation groove, and connecting plates are evenly installed on the outer side of the rotating shaft. A dual-head motor is installed inside the feeding buoy body. A feeding box is installed at the top of the buoy body, and a sealing cover is installed at the top of the feeding box. Solar photovoltaic panels are evenly installed at the top of the feeding box. A battery and a microcontroller are installed on both sides of the inside of the feeding box. A connecting mechanism is evenly arranged inside the feeding box. An electric telescopic rod is installed inside the feeding box, and a partition is installed on one side of the electric telescopic rod. A stirring assembly is installed inside the feeding box. A discharge chute is evenly arranged inside the feeding box. A control button and a water level sensor are installed on one side of the feeding box.
[0006] When using a rotary aquaculture feeding buoy of this technical solution, the electric telescopic rod and double-headed motor are started by controlling the button. Under the rotation of the stirring component, the feed is dispersed and fed through the discharge trough. The rotation of the connecting plate increases the water flow, further dispersing the feed and expanding the feeding range. This avoids the fish colliding with each other and getting injured while competing for food.
[0007] Preferably, the connecting mechanism includes a receiving groove, which is disposed inside the feeding box. A pull rod is installed inside the receiving groove, and a spring is installed on the outside of the pull rod inside the receiving groove. A pull ring and a limiting block are respectively installed on both sides of the pull rod. A positioning rod is installed at the top of the mounting frame, and a limiting groove is provided inside the positioning rod. A positioning groove is provided inside the anti-collision sleeve. The positioning rod passes through the inside of the positioning groove, and the limiting block passes through the inside of the limiting groove.
[0008] Preferably, the cross-sectional size of the positioning rod is equal to the cross-sectional size of the positioning groove, and the positioning rod and the positioning groove are symmetrically arranged about the central axis of the feeding buoy body.
[0009] Preferably, the limiting blocks are provided in two sets, and each set of limiting blocks has two blocks.
[0010] Preferably, the output terminal of the water level sensor is electrically connected to the input terminal of the microcontroller via a wire, the output terminal of the microcontroller is electrically connected to the input terminal of the electric telescopic rod via a wire, and the output terminal of the microcontroller is electrically connected to the input terminal of the dual-head motor via a wire.
[0011] Preferably, the stirring assembly consists of a connecting shaft and stirring blades, wherein the stirring blades are arranged at equal intervals on the outer side of the connecting shaft.
[0012] Compared with the prior art, the beneficial effects of this utility model are: the rotating aquaculture feeding buoy achieves the effect of decentralized feeding and also achieves the effect of collision prevention;
[0013] By controlling the button, the electric telescopic rod and dual-head motor are activated. Under the rotation of the stirring component, the feed is dispersed and discharged through the discharge trough. The rotation of the connecting plate increases the water flow, further dispersing the feed and expanding the feeding range. This prevents fish from colliding and getting injured while competing for food. With the cooperation of the water level sensor and the microcontroller, the electric telescopic rod and dual-head motor are activated after all the feed in the feeding box has been distributed, which saves more energy. At the same time, a message is sent to the staff to remind them. The solar photovoltaic panel converts solar energy into electricity, which is stored in the battery and then used to power the electric telescopic rod, dual-head motor, water level sensor and microcontroller to ensure continuous operation.
[0014] The outer side of the feeding buoy body is protected by anti-collision sleeves and anti-collision protrusions, which protects the feeding buoy body and extends its service life. The connecting mechanism makes it easy to separate the anti-collision sleeve from the feeding buoy body, making it easy to replace the anti-collision sleeve and maintain its protective effect. [0032] Working principle: When using this utility model, when it is necessary to feed the main body 11 of the feeding buoy, after moving the main body 11 of the feeding buoy to the designated position, the control button 17 is activated, which causes the electric telescopic rod 4 to drive the partition 5 to open the feeding port. At the same time, the dual-head motor 12 is started, which drives the connecting plate 15 and the stirring assembly 6 to rotate. With the cooperation of the discharge trough 9 and the connecting plate 15, the feed is dispersed and sprinkled. When the feed in the feeding box 2 is finished, the water level sensor 18 detects that the data has reached the specified value and transmits the relevant data to the real-time single-chip microcomputer 19 for processing. The single-chip microcomputer 19 controls the electric telescopic rod 4 to close the partition 5 to the feeding port, and controls the dual-head motor 12 to close. At the same time, the single-chip microcomputer 19 sends a message to the staff to remind them. The solar photovoltaic panel 20 converts the solar energy into electrical energy, which is stored in the battery 3. The battery 3 then powers the electric telescopic rod 4, the dual-head motor 12, the water level sensor 18 and the single-chip microcomputer 19 to maintain continuous use.
[0033] The outer side of the feeding buoy body 11 is protected by the anti-collision sleeve 8 and the anti-collision protrusion 21. When the anti-collision sleeve 8 needs to be replaced, the limit block 703 is separated from the pull ring 704 by pulling the pull ring 704, so that the anti-collision sleeve 8 and the positioning rod 701 are separated as a whole. The replacement can be carried out by reversing the operation.
